Use of design thinking and human factors approach to improve situation awareness in the pediatric intensive care unit.

Annika GiffordBain ButcherRanjit S ChimaLindsey MoorePatrick W BradyMatthew W ZackoffMaya Dewan
Published in: Journal of hospital medicine (2023)
When evaluating all patients, shared situation awareness for accurate high-risk status improved from 81% pre-transition to 92% post-transition (p = .006). When assessing individual care team roles, accuracy of patient high-risk status improved from 88% to 95% (p = .05) for RNs, 85% to 96% (p = .003) for residents, and 88% to 95% (p = .03) for RTs. There was no change in the rate of CPR events following the transition.
